Web tasarımı ve kodlama ne iş yapar?
Web tasarımı ve kodlama, internet üzerindeki web sitelerinin oluşturulması, geliştirilmesi ve tasarlanmasında rol oynayan iki önemli disiplindir.
SM
Suat Mutlu
YAYINLAMA
GÜNCELLEME

SM
Suat Mutlu
Her iki alan da web sitelerinin işlevselliğini ve görünümünü belirlemeye yardımcı olur, ancak farklı görevlere odaklanırlar. İşte her iki alanın görevlerini daha ayrıntılı olarak açıklayan bilgiler:
- Web Tasarımı:
Web tasarımı, web sitelerinin görsel tasarımının oluşturulmasını ve düzenlenmesini içerir. Web tasarımcıları, bir web sitesinin kullanıcı arayüzünü oluştururken aşağıdaki görevleri gerçekleştirir:
- Kullanıcı deneyimi (UX) ve kullanılabilirlik: Web sitesinin ziyaretçileri için kolaylıkla gezilebilir ve anlaşılır bir arayüz oluşturur.
- Renk şemaları, tipografi ve görsel elementlerin seçimi: Web sitesinin marka kimliği ve estetiği için uygun renkler, yazı tipleri ve görsel unsurları seçer.
- Şablon tasarımı: Web sitesinin sayfa düzenini ve yapısını oluşturur.
- Grafik ve medya unsurları: Web sitesine görsel ve multimedya içerik ekler.

Web tasarımı, kullanıcıların bir web sitesini nasıl deneyimlediğini etkiler ve sitenin çekici ve profesyonel bir görünüme sahip olmasını sağlar.
- Kodlama (Web Geliştirme):
Web geliştirme, web sitelerinin kodlarını yazma ve işlevselliğini oluşturma sürecini içerir. Web geliştiriciler, aşağıdaki görevleri gerçekleştirir:
- Front-end geliştirme: Web sitesinin kullanıcı arayüzünün (HTML, CSS, JavaScript gibi teknolojilerle) kodlanması ve tarayıcıda görüntülenmesini sağlar.
- Back-end geliştirme: Web sitenin sunucu tarafı kodlarını (örneğin, veritabanı yönetimi, kullanıcı oturumları, iş mantığı) yazarak sitenin işlevselliğini sağlar.
- Veri tabanı yönetimi: Web sitelerinin veri saklama ve yönetme gereksinimlerini karşılar.
- Web güvenliği: Web sitelerini güvenli hale getirir ve kullanıcı bilgilerini korur.

Web geliştirme, web sitesinin çalışmasını ve ziyaretçilere interaktif özellikler sunmasını sağlar. Web tasarımı ve kodlama bir araya gelerek, etkileyici ve işlevsel web sitelerinin oluşturulmasına yardımcı olur. Bu iki alan birbirini tamamlar ve başarılı bir web projesinin geliştirilmesinde işbirliği yaparlar.